Reservoirs of animal rabies Asia: Dog etc. Africa: Dog, Jackal, etc. E.Europe: Fox, Raccoon dog, etc. N.America: Raccoon, Skunk, Fox, Bat, etc. Latin America: Mangoose, Bat, etc. 2

The risk is linked to the age Children are more often bitten than adults Children are bitten at the head and the neck >40% of those seeking PEP and those dying of rabies are children less than 15 yrs old H. Bourhy - Rabies - Tokyo, Japan - 5/02/2013 More than 99% of the human cases are due to canine rabies Stray dogs 3
